What are hybrid cars?

Hybrid cars combine a conventional internal combustion engine with an electric propulsion system. This technology allows them to optimize fuel efficiency and reduce emissions, providing a greener alternative for drivers.

Understanding Hybrid Technology

The essence of hybrid technology lies in its dual power sources. Typically, the electric motor operates at low speeds while the gasoline engine kicks in during acceleration, making them energy-efficient and cost-effective.

Types of Hybrid Cars

Hybrid cars generally come in three types: conventional hybrids, plug-in hybrids, and mild hybrids. Each type has its own benefits, with varying levels of electric-only driving capabilities to suit different lifestyles.

What to expect regarding fuel efficiency in hybrid cars?

Hybrid cars typically offer excellent fuel efficiency, often achieving 20-30% better mileage compared to traditional petrol vehicles. This efficiency is one of the primary reasons many consumers prefer hybrids.

Real-World Efficiency

Fuel efficiency can vary based on driving habits and conditions. Generally, hybrid cars excel in urban settings where they can utilize electric power more effectively during stop-and-go traffic.

Cost Savings Over Time

The savings on fuel can significantly add up over time, making hybrid cars an economical choice for daily commuters. Calculating your average fuel costs can help illustrate these savings more clearly.

How long does it take to import locally used hybrid cars kenya to Kenya?

Typical timelines range from five to eight weeks depending on vessel schedules and clearance.

Which inspections are required for locally used hybrid cars kenya?

Expect a valid roadworthiness inspection such as JEVIC plus KEBS compliance.

What duty and taxes apply for locally used hybrid cars kenya?

Customs valuation, age bracket, and engine size determine payable taxes; we estimate before shipping.
